I was looking over NiBiTor and I'm slightly confused by it. I go into the detailed timings, change a few things, save the BIOS and re-open it to the same values as before. Is there a guide out there or does someone want to drop me a fat hint?
saving bios saves a file with bios dump. You have to flash the card with that file, usually done in DOS.
Well the strange bit is that when I re-open the BIOS I saved with NiBiTor it doesn't look like anything was done. That is the confusing part, do the convenient drop-down menus for the ram timings not work?
Same thing overhere with the xfx , memory timings won't stick....look like its working but isn't
I believe I got it working. What I did was using Timingset 0, I set all the timings, then I copied and pasted the hex values in all the input fields for each timing set so they were all identical. Somewhere along the line I did something right as NiBiTor now shows the timings changed from 24 30 18 6 6 6 3 to 30 35 22 8 8 8 5. All I simply did was loosen timings, now it's time to explore the various timings and tolerances.
